avskaffat
"Avskaffat" means "abolished" in English.
In this sentence, the word 'avskaffat' is used in the context of official policy or legal changes, indicating that the government has formally abolished something.
Regeringen har avskaffat lagen om TV-licens.
The government has abolished the law on TV licenses.
Here, 'avskaffat' refers to the administrative decision of the school to discontinue certain restrictive regulations.
Skolan har avskaffat sina gamla regler för mobiltelefoner.
The school has abolished its old rules for mobile phones.
